BE Ceti ( Latin: BE Ceti ) is a star located in the constellation Ceti at a distance of about 66 light-years from us. The apparent stellar magnitude of the star is +6.39, that is, it is not visible to the naked eye.

Features

The star belongs to the class of yellow-orange dwarfs of the main sequence . Its mass is almost the same as that of the Sun , and its diameter is 1.07 solar [3] . The luminosity of a star is 1.01 of the luminosity of the Sun. According to studies of the magnetic activity of a star [4] , its age is estimated at approximately 600 million years — the young star was by astronomical standards.
